[JAVA] A supermarket wants to install a computerized weighing system in its produce department. Input to this system will consist of a single letter identifier for the type of produce, the weight of the produce purchase is in pounds and decimals are acceptable, and the cost per pound of the produce. Input Screen: Ask the following questions for input.

Please enter each of the following:

- Description of Item (accept a string as input, but you will only print the first 3 letters - from the String. Ex. Input: banana and Output: ban)

- Weight of Item (accept a decimal as input)

- Price per pound if item (accept a decimal as input)

Output Screen: Print a label showing the input information also with the total cost of the purchase. The label should have the following appearance. Make sure the output is neatly formatted and easy to read.
